In this episode of The Digital Marketing Podcast, Daniel Rowles introduces us to the process of Vibe Coding , a revolutionary approach to software development that leverages AI to make app creation accessible to anyone, regardless of coding experience.

Vibe coding shifts the focus from writing manual code to guiding AI with natural language prompts, allowing non-developers to build interactive apps, tools, and even businesses. Daniel explores the three tiers of vibe coding, from basic one-page web apps to full-scale, secure, AI-powered platforms , and shares practical steps, tools and security tips to get started.

The second half of the episode features a compelling interview with Christo Snyman, a podcast listener who used vibe coding to launch his AI assistant platform Traderly.ai. Christo takes us behind the scenes of building a real-world startup with no prior coding background, sharing his full tech stack, hard-earned lessons, and the mindset needed to succeed.

In This Episode:

  • What is Vibe Coding? Understand how natural language prompts can now be used to create working code, dramatically lowering the barrier to digital creation.

  • The Three Levels of Vibe Coding

    • Level 1: Build one-page apps using HTML, CSS, and React, no backend required

    •  Level 2: Add memory, interactivity, and live AI responses through API access

    • Level 3: Create fully-fledged apps with user authentication, databases, and deployment

  • The Best Tools for Each Level

  • Practical Use Cases - From interactive Google algorithm timelines to embedded AI tools for keyword research and content planning, Daniel shares how these tools are being used on Target Internet's own website.

  • Christo's Journey - From Idea to Startup. Learn how Christo turned a common business pain point — small service businesses missing leads due to message overload — into a scalable SaaS platform.

  • Discover his full tech stack including React, Azure Functions, PostgreSQL, Firebase, OpenAI, WordPress, and more.

Christo's Tracerly.ai Tech Stack:

Core Tech Stack:

Python 3.11.x
https://www.python.org/downloads/release/python-3110/
The programming language powering backend logic, AI integrations, and data pipelines.

Azure Functions
https://azure.microsoft.com/en-us/products/functions 
Serverless compute platform to run backend code without managing servers.

Firebase Authentication
https://firebase.google.com/products/auth 
SDKs and services to handle secure user sign-in with email, phone, and social providers.

React
https://react.dev 
A popular JavaScript library for building fast, interactive UIs.

MUI (Material UI)
https://mui.com 
A React component library implementing Google’s Material Design system.

PostgreSQL
https://www.postgresql.org
Advanced open-source relational database with strong reliability and performance.

Redis
https://redis.io 
In-memory database and cache for lightning-fast queries and app responsiveness.

Azure Key Vault
https://azure.microsoft.com/en-us/products/key-vault 
Securely stores secrets, API keys, and certificates for apps and services.

Azure App Service
https://azure.microsoft.com/en-us/products/app-service 
PaaS hosting for web apps and APIs with built-in scaling, CI/CD, and security.

Azure Front Door
https://learn.microsoft.com/en-us/azure/frontdoor 
A secure global CDN and load balancer for accelerating and protecting web traffic.

🤖 AI Layer Stack:

OpenAI
https://openai.com
Large language models powering Traderly’s conversational intelligence and function calling.

Deepgram
https://deepgram.com
Speech-to-text engine for transcribing customer calls in real time.

ElevenLabs
https://elevenlabs.io 
Generative voice AI for creating natural, human-like speech responses.

Meta APIs (Facebook, Instagram, WhatsApp)
https://developers.facebook.com 
APIs enabling Traderly to respond to DMs, comments, and WhatsApp chats seamlessly.
